Answer #4
792 votes
You should file an FIR against the said person U/s 376, 354, 420, 506, 509, 406 of IPC and some section of Information technology Act. Also if the possession of the drug was illegal then Narcotic Drugs and Psychotropic Substances Act would also apply along-with relevant supporting IPC section. It is to be made understood that whether the offence was committed on continuing basis or one time. Certain sections might not be applicable due to the fact that incident occurred 5 years ago if the punishment is less than 3 years. However, rape and assault will definitely be applicable. If the pregnancy was also terminated due to intimidation then other sections would also apply.
